Charlie Martin is a racing driver from United Kingdom who last raced in Lamborghini Super Trofeo Europe for Brutal Fish Racing Team. Martin has recorded 1 win and 6 podiums from 23 starts.[1]

A Racer Rating of 2,457 ranks Martin 13514th of 38,983 indexed drivers, on an Elo scale where the strongest reach the high 8,000s. It is built from every indexed race in the driver's file, decayed for time since their last race.

Charlie Martin is a Bronze-graded amateur endurance racing driver, a category that places her among gentleman racers and semi-professionals competing in GT and sportscar fields. Her rating of 2,285 reflects competitive amateur status; she races at club and entry-level professional fields rather than in full-time professional championships. Across 11 starts spanning 2020 to 2022, Martin scored one win and four podiums, averaging a third-place finish. Her record is rooted in the Lamborghini Super Trofeo NA series, where she started ten times for Dream Racing Motorsport and took her single victory and three of her four podiums. The Nürburgring 24 Hours, one of endurance racing's most demanding events, represented her only other recorded start, a one-off appearance in 2020 that yielded no points.[1]

In the Super Trofeo NA field, Martin raced consistently against Bronze-graded amateurs of comparable standing. Her head-to-head record against Slade Stewart, a 2022 LBCup champion and the strongest regular rival, showed her winning four times and losing six across ten shared races; against Ofir Levy and Jon Hirshberg she ran at parity, splitting results evenly. She finished ahead of Keawn Tandon, a Silver-graded professional, once. More telling is the spread of her finishes: she dominated Bronze driver Rodrigo Vales with seven wins in ten meetings, and beat Rogelio Perusquia at similar ratios, but could not sustain advantage over Stewart, indicating a field where she occupied the mid-pack. Her best result relative to her peers came against Scott Schmidt, whom she outscored 4 times in 6 races.[2]

The record shows retirement from racing after 2022, though recent headlines from 2025 and 2026 reference racing activity in McLaren Trophy Europe, suggesting either a return to competition or activity not yet captured in the authoritative record supplied here. Martin has become known as a transgender rights activist in motorsport as well as a competitor.
